College Champs This Weekend
A full weekend of racing starts this Friday in and around Lawrence, KS. The NCCA Naionals feature three events with and expected 400 competitors. Friday, May 11 — Team Time Trial, Start/Finish at 27th and Wakarusa, Lawrence, 8 AM to Noon. Saturday, May 12 — Road Race, Perry Lake, 8 AM to 4 PM. Bike To Work Activities
May is National Bike Month and next week is Bike To Work Week. There are lots of activities in conjunction with this two wheeled celebration around town. NEET Time Trial Results (revised)
Sprinkles, then rain in the warmup, then more of the same during the event. Another rugged day for promoters and riders. The difficult conditions challenged the timing crew (trying to keep computers dry), but they persevered. Here's a link to revised results.
